Matt Hymas (Republican Party) is a member of the Utah State Board of Education, representing District 10. He assumed office on January 2, 2023. His current term ends on January 1, 2029.
Hymas (Republican Party) ran for re-election to the Utah State Board of Education to represent District 10. He won in the general election on November 5, 2024.
Biography
Matt Hymas was born in Barstow, California.[1] Hymas earned a bachelor's degree in mathematics teaching from the University of Utah, an M.B.A. from the University of Phoenix, and a master's degree in educational leadership from Central Michigan University. His career experience includes working as the high school director of American Preparatory Academy, a teacher, and an athletic director.[2]

General election for Utah State Board of Education District 10
Incumbent Matt Hymas defeated Deborah L. Gatrell in the general election for Utah State Board of Education District 10 on November 5, 2024.

Republican primary for Utah State Board of Education District 10
Incumbent Matt Hymas defeated Monica Bangerter Wilbur in the Republican primary for Utah State Board of Education District 10 on June 25, 2024.

Special general election for Utah State Board of Education District 3
Matt Hymas defeated Brett Garner in the special general election for Utah State Board of Education District 3 on November 3, 2020.
